Join Center for Political Education and the Highlander Research and Education Center to celebrate the release of Hy Thurman’s Revolutionary Hillbilly: Notes from the Struggle on the Edge of the Rainbow (Regent Press, 2020).

Since he was a teenager, Hy Thurman has been an inspirational grassroots organizer, dedicating himself to improving the lives of marginalized and oppressed people and leading them into action to take control of their daily lives. A southern white migrant who settled into Chicago’s Uptown community, in 1967 at the age of 17, he became a community organizer and co-founder of the Young Patriot Organization, a group of displaced southern white youth. He also was a co-founder of an interracial coalition called the original Rainbow Coalition, made up of the Young Lords Organization, Illinois Chapter of the Black Panther Party for self-Defense and the Young Patriot Organization. These groups, created survival programs such as free health clinics, breakfast for school children, free legal services and police brutality patrols and fought urban renewal that was displacing them from their homes. Each group fought for self-determination for their communities.

Hy currently resides in Alabama and is founder, president and Instructor of the North Alabama School for Organizers.
